Fortis Healthcare Ltd Q2FY24; 16% fall in Profits

FHL was incorporated in February 1996. The company’s first healthcare facility became operational in Mohali, Punjab in 2001. It is a leading integrated healthcare service provider in India. The healthcare verticals of the company primarily comprise hospitals, diagnostics and day care specialty facilities. Currently, the company operates its healthcare delivery services in India, Nepal, Dubai and Sri Lanka with 36 healthcare facilities with approximately 4,000 operational beds.

Financial Results:

Fortis Healthcare Ltd reported Revenues for Q2FY24 of ₹1,770.00 Crores up from ₹1,607.00 Crore year on year, a rise of 10.14%.

Total Expenses for Q2FY24 of ₹1,556.00 Crores up from ₹1,414.00 Crores year on year, a rise of 10.04%.

Consolidated Net Profit of ₹184.00 Crores down 15.6% from ₹218.00 Crores in the same quarter of the previous year.

The Earnings per Share is ₹2.30, down 15.13% from ₹2.71 in the same quarter of the previous year.
